NI international signs for Stoke

04/08/2004 - 09:57:00
Stoke defender Gerry Taggart has signed a new one-year deal at the Britannia Stadium.

The experienced Northern Ireland international has been mulling over the offer for the last few weeks and had reportedly been a target for Championship rivals Derby.

The deal is a massive boost for the Potters as they prepare for their opening game of the season against Wolves on Sunday.

The 33-year-old joined Stoke last season from Leicester following a successful loan spell and became a cornerstone of Tony Pulis’ side.

Director of football John Rudge said: “This is a massive signing and we are glad that a player of Gerry’s stature wants to play for Stoke City.

“His influence on the pitch was clear to see last season and certainly adds both quality and depth to our squad.”
